How to identify reputable dog sellers in Beijing
Before choosing among reputable dog sellers in Beijing, follow a structured evaluation process. This ensures a more reliable experience.
- Visit the seller in person if possible
- Observe cleanliness and dog behavior
- Ask about feeding and daily routines
- Check for post-purchase support
- Review any available documentation
Meanwhile, avoid sellers with unclear locations or inconsistent information. Reliable sellers are always transparent.

Legal and cultural considerations in Beijing
Dog ownership in Beijing includes strict regulations such as registration requirements, breed restrictions, and leash laws. These rules vary by district and must be followed carefully.
- Register your dog according to local regulations
- Follow leash and public safety rules
- Respect apartment and community policies
Additionally, responsible ownership helps improve acceptance of dogs in urban environments.
